do any of u find your periods are more painful and all over the place .?
 
ABSOLUTELY. I hate it. It starts about 5 days pre-period when the fibro symptoms flare, including anxiety and depression. And it stays until the flow is nearing the end. The pain levels are usually a few levels higher than "regular" days.
 
Here's an interesting excerpt I found regarding pain and estrogen in a book regarding fibro:

Researchers at the University of Michigan have found that women are better able to tolerate pain when estrogen levels are high by releasing endorphins that soften the signals. Unfortunately, a dip in estrogen, which occurs just before your period, reduces the symptom's effectiveness, which may explain why women say their FMS symptoms are worse during their periods.

: I wonder if this is why pregnant women and mothers of newborns often experience a remission in fibro symptoms. We should all get regular shots of estrogen.
